Invention Grant

Anchor post
Abstract:
Provided herein are methods, devices and systems comprising an anchor post that has a shaft, at least one stabilizing element attached to the anchor post configured to resist movement of the anchor post, and at least one alignment element.
Public/Granted literature
Information query
Patent Agency Ranking
0/0